Tue Jul 21 08:39:31 UTC 2020 - Marketa Calabkova <mcalabkova@suse.com>
- update to 0.14.0
* This will likely be the final version supporting Python 2.7. Future
releases will likely only work on Python 3.5+. See #109 for more
context.
* There is a significant possibility that future versions will use
Rust - instead of C - for compiled code. See #110 for more context.
* Some internal fields of C structs are now explicitly initialized.
(Possible fix for #105.)
* The ``make_cffi.py`` script used to build the CFFI bindings now
calls ``distutils.sysconfig.customize_compiler()`` so compiler
customizations (such as honoring the ``CC`` environment variable)
are performed. Patch by @Arfrever. (#103)
* The ``make_cffi.py`` script now sets ``LC_ALL=C`` when invoking
the preprocessor in an attempt to normalize output to ASCII. (#95)

Mon Mar 9 10:11:02 UTC 2020 - pgajdos@suse.com
- version update to 0.13.0
* ``pytest-xdist`` ``pytest`` extension is now installed so tests can be
run in parallel.
* CI now builds ``manylinux2010`` and ``manylinux2014`` binary wheels
instead of a mix of ``manylinux2010`` and ``manylinux1``.
* Official support for Python 3.8 has been added.
* Bundled zstandard library upgraded from 1.4.3 to 1.4.4.
* Python code has been reformatted with black.

Fri Sep 20 12:09:10 UTC 2019 - Tomáš Chvátal <tchvatal@suse.com>
- Update to 0.12.0:
* Fix ZstdDecompressor.__init__ on 64-bit big-endian systems (#91).
* Fix memory leak in ZstdDecompressionReader.seek() (#82).
* CI transitioned to Azure Pipelines (from AppVeyor and Travis CI).
* Switched to pytest for running tests (from nose).
